Artists relied on dramatic facial expressions, tearful close-ups, and expressive body language to convey deep emotional stakes within small, black-and-white or limited-color panels. Key Themes in Relationship and Romantic Storylines

Digital comics have also lowered the barrier to entry for creators. This has led to a surge in "niche" romantic subgenres—such as paranormal romance, office rom-coms, and historical period dramas—allowing fans to find exactly the kind of love story that resonates with them. The interactive nature of these platforms, where readers can comment on chapters in real-time, has created a community-driven experience where fans dissect every romantic beat together. Unlike film, comics can show the "nothing" moment. After the confession, after the sex, after the fight—there is the morning. Two characters eat cereal on opposite sides of the table. The silence fills the gutters. This is where most stories end, but the best romantic historietas begin. How do you draw boredom in a relationship? You draw a clock. You draw dirty dishes. You draw two hands that are close but not touching.
